
Origin
Washington, Yakima Valley Hopsteiner breeding program. Zeus is often sold within the name CTZ, which is a combo of Columbus, Tomahawk, and/or Zeus. They are often considered identical, they have been identified as genetically distinct, however, they do have remarkable similarities.
Parentage
Unknown, suspected to be Brewer’s Gold.
Usage
Originally bred to be a super high alpha bittering hop, craft brewers have embraced its intense citrus and spice and pungent hoppy kick for IPAs.
Aroma & Flavour Character
Pungent, hoppy aroma with spice and wild herbal character. It can also bring light citrus. Dry hopping brings out the pine and spice.
Hop Alternatives
Colombus, Tomahawk, CTZ, Chinook, Galena, Nugget.
Style Guide
American styles, IPA, Stouts, Lager, Pale Ale, Barley Wine.
